SKED at a glance

SKED generates $880K in revenue with 8 employees, headquartered in Hudsonville, United States.

Revenue
$880K
Team size
8
Founded
2017

Software managing scheduling, communication and patient experience, aiming to restore joy and enable unlimited growth in chiropractic practices worldwide

eTreatMD at a glance

eTreatMD generates $847K in revenue with 11 employees, headquartered in Vancouver, Canada.

Revenue
$847K
Funding
$2.9M
Team size
11
Founded
2014

Showcasing our premiere mobile health app for hand arthritis. Featuring updates on developments and curated content related to mobile and digital health.
